We have a similar system at ExpressJet to track absences. It uses FMLA criteria to determine whether an absence is excused. There is almost absolute disapproval, not because the absence doesn't qualify but because t's and i's haven't been dotted and crossed. You normally have to follow up and appeal to get an absence approved.
They also used to out-source the function to an "objective" third party; F and H solutions. We are all familiar with them.
Do not allow them to enact this abysmal policy on you.
